System Context

Kepler-476 b orbits Kepler-476 and was reported in 2016 and was detected with the Transit method.

Published measurements list a radius of 3.08 Earth radii, a mass of 10.32 Earth masses (estimated), and an orbital period of 14.01 days.

Catalog data places the system at about 813.5 parsecs from Earth and 1 known planet in the system.
